Where to stay in East Vancouver

Downtown Vancouver
Known for its captivating waterfront views, popular shops, and acclaimed art galleries, there's plenty to explore in Downtown Vancouver. Top attractions like BC Place Stadium and Canada Place Cruise Ship Terminal are major draws. Catch the metro at Vancouver City Center Station or Granville Station to see more of the city.
